#f26498 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f26498 is composed of 94.9% red, 39.2%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58.7% magenta, 37.2%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 338 degrees, a saturation of 84.5% and a lightness of 67.1%. #f26498 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c8ff with #e50031. Closest websafe color is: #ff6699.

#f26498 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f26498 has RGB values of R:242, G:100,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.59, Y:0.37,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15885464.

Shades and Tints of #f26498
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080103 is the darkest color, while #fef5f8 is the lightest one.
